Rachel Feldman, director of the impactful film 'Lilly', is joined by Amber Sealey for a candid discussion. They explore the true story of Lilly Ledbetter, a factory worker fighting for equal pay, and the emotional parallels between Lilly’s journey and filmmaking. Feldman shares insights on using archival footage to enhance storytelling and the challenges female directors face in Hollywood. The conversation reveals how the film serves as a beacon of hope for gender equality, touching on diverse audience reactions in a divided landscape.

Parallel Struggles of Rachel and Lilly

  • Rachel Feldman relates her filmmaking perseverance to Lilly Ledbetter's long fight for equal pay.
  • Both faced systemic discrimination, but Feldman highlights the progress for women in TV directing compared to other sectors.
ANECDOTE

Instant Connection to Lilly Ledbetter

  • Feldman first saw Lilly Ledbetter on TV discussing gender equity and felt an instant, gut-level connection.
  • She immediately contacted Lilly the next day to explore telling her story in film.
ANECDOTE

Archival Footage Enhanced Film

  • Archival footage was added late in post-production after initial cuts lacked depth.
  • An editor suggested including real historic footage, which Feldman embraced and found powerful.
